Ethan Nwaneri has decided to stay at Arsenal instead of pursuing a loan move this month, despite limited playing time.
This season, Nwaneri has not started a Premier League match and has played a total of just 166 minutes, appearing as a substitute in six games.
Several clubs in the Premier League, including Bournemouth, are considering loan offers for him.

However, the young player prefers to stay and compete for a spot in the team. According to the Independent, Nwaneri believes that being part of Arsenal’s title challenge will aid his development more than playing regularly for another team.
If Arsenal wins against Liverpool at the Emirates tonight, they could extend their lead to eight points at the top of the Premier League.
Nwaneri is hesitant to leave the club mid-season, especially during a promising title run. Arsenal last claimed the Premier League title in the 2003/04 season.
